Home - United States - Delaware - Art gallery
Address: 718 Augusta National Dr, Magnolia, DE 19962, USA
Website: https://www.exumart.com/
City: Delaware
Country: United States
Get Directions
Exum Art is address at: 718 Augusta National Dr, Magnolia, DE 19962, USA
You can enter to their website for see phone number: https://www.exumart.com/